Responsibilities

 Coordinate and support the company's accounting and financial reporting functions,

including cost accounting activities.

 Maintain accounting records, general ledger accounts, and supporting documentation in

accordance with IFRS, GAAP, and Company policies.

 Assist with month-end, quarter-end, and year-end close processes, including journal

entries, accruals, reconciliations, and financial reporting.

 Prepare and analyze account reconciliations, investigate variances, and proactively

resolve discrepancies.

 Assist in the preparation of monthly financial statements and management reporting

packages.

 Support internal and external audits by coordinating schedules, documentation, and

audit requests.

 Assist with compliance related to federal, state, local, payroll, sales/use, and other

applicable taxes.

 Perform cost accounting activities, including cost variance analysis, inventory valuation,

and operational cost reporting.

 Support material inventory controls, including validation of inventory transactions and

periodic inventory counts.

 Review purchasing and procurement transactions to ensure proper accounting

treatment and compliance with Company policies.

 Maintain fixed asset records, including capital project tracking (CIP), depreciation, asset

additions, disposals, and annual physical inventories.

 Assist with internal control compliance, documentation, and continuous improvement

initiatives.

 Support accounts payable, accounts receivable, payroll, treasury, and other accounting

functions as needed to ensure business continuity and operational success.

 Prepare and distribute financial reports, schedules, and supporting analyses for

management and corporate reporting.

 Build strong working relationships across operations, maintenance, supply chain,

technical services, and corporate finance teams.

 Contribute ideas and actions toward process improvements that enhance efficiency,

accuracy, and financial controls.

 Participate in special projects and other duties as assigned.

The above responsibilities are representative and may not include all assigned duties.

Education and Experience

• Bachelor’s degree in accounting or related field required.

• 5+ years of progressive accounting experience required.

• CPA, CMA, or CPA-track strongly preferred.

• Experience with financial reporting, month-end close, account reconciliations, and

internal controls required.

• Experience with cost accounting, inventory accounting, fixed assets, or capital project

accounting preferred.

• Mining, manufacturing, industrial, or other heavy industry experience preferred.
